Baffour's MVP dream faces competition

Emmanuel Baffour could not help New Edubiase to a top four finish in the Glo Premier League but he will certainly be looking at winning the season's player of year award.

The striker is in the running for the flagship prize, the Most Valuable Player gong when the end of season awards are handed out on Saturday at the Golden Tulip Hotel in Kumasi.

Baffour faces competition from Asante Kotoko's Daniel Nii Adjei and Emmanuel Clottey of Berekum Chelsea for the MVP prize.

But he will go unchallenged as his 21-goal haul which kept him tops of the goal chart after the 2011-12 season will see him pick the Goal King gong.

Though one goal shy of the 11-year record [22 goals] set by Ishmael Addo in the 2000/2001 season, Baffour, 23, will be celebrating an impressive season on the night.

There will be other contenders for this year's Glo Premier League awards which has 12 categories in all.

After guiding Asante Kotoko to the title, Maxwell Konadu appears in front of the queue for the Best Coach award which also has Bashir Hayford and Yaw Acheampong as competitors.

And in a season where referees performances have continuously been reviewed, the knights of the whistle are also in the running for prizes.

William Agbovi, John Atikese and Theresa Bremansu are competing for the Best Referee whilst Dawood Quedraogo, David Laryea and A. S Malik also await the decision on the Best Assistant Referee.
